Hospital No. 126
E1249675
UNEXPLORED
Hospital No. 126 is the former medical facility in the abandoned city of Pripyat, Ukraine, known for treating victims of the 1986 Chernobyl nuclear disaster and storing highly radioactive firefighters’ clothing in its basement.
